SILC SERVICE INFORMATION – January 2007

David Howard Ltd - Payroll Services


David Howard Ltd who provide payroll support to many Direct Payment users in Surrey have recently written to all their customers asking them to complete a ‘Direct Debit Instruction’ form which would allow them to collect the fees for their payroll service directly from customers bank accounts.

Whilst some Direct Payment users may wish to pay the fees for their payroll service in this way SILC would like to advise that there is no requirement for David Howard Ltd customers to pay by Direct Debit and if anyone wishes not to pay by Direct Debit they should not return the form and should continue to pay their invoices in the usual way.

In the same letter David Howard Ltd also says that they require customers to verify their account details by providing a copy of a recent bank statement along with some form of proof of identity. SILC has checked this and would advise that this is not a legal requirement and customers are under no obligation to provide this information.
